
nasa-home-page-2007
NASA Home Page, 2007-13
- X
https://www.nasa.gov/image-detail/nasa-home-page-2007-2/
Size1041x1047px
Due to the lapse in federal government funding, NASA is not updating this website.

NASA Home Page, 2007-13